A group of teenagers who were on a coach which smashed head-on into a lorry had a 'lucky escape', a spokesman for the Scouts said. The Scout group was travelling towards Toronto, Canada, when their coach and a lorry collided leaving 16 hurt. 'I think they had a lucky escape,' he said. 'One of the coaches was involved in a crash with what appears to be an articulated lorry. 'Some young people sustained injuries. Fortunately none of them are life-threatening - they are cases of broken bones and shock.' The injured young people, from Lancashire, were on a two-week adventure trip when the accident happened in eastern Ontario shortly after 6pm BST.
